What Is “Mama Not”?
Understanding the Context
At its core, “Mama Not” is a phrase or mindset that challenges traditional, often idealized, portrayals of motherhood. Rather than framing motherhood as solely nurturing or effortless, “Mama Not” embraces the complexity, imperfections, and boundaries that real mothers navigate. It validates the choice to prioritize personal well-being, mental health, or career goals—sometimes at odds with societal pressures to be “perfect” caregivers.
This concept isn’t about rejecting motherhood, but rather redefining it. It acknowledges that motherhood is a multifaceted journey—one where saying “no” is sometimes an act of strength and self-care, not weakness.
Cultural Roots and Modern Context
The rise of “Mama Not” aligns with broader societal shifts toward authenticity and mental health awareness. As digital spaces amplify unfiltered stories of struggle and resilience, mothers are increasingly speaking out about burnout, postpartum challenges, and the pressure to meet unrealistic expectations. Influencers, bloggers, and activists use the phrase to normalize boundaries—whether declining social motherhood norms, advocating for flexible work, or simply asserting personal limits.

Why “Mama Not” Matters
-
Normalizing Imperfection
In a culture often obsessed with curated perfection, “Mama Not” offers a refreshing counter-narrative. It celebrates moms who balance love with boundaries, showing that being a good mother doesn’t mean sacrificing self. -
Mental Health Awareness
Saying “no” to excessive demands—family, work, or social—can alleviate stress and prevent burnout. “Mama Not” validates this choice, emphasizing that mental health is not selfish but essential. -
Challenging Stereotypes
Traditional views often pigeonhole mothers into one-dimensional roles. “Mama Not” disrupts this by highlighting diversity: single moms, working parents, adopted mothers, and more all redefine what it means to be a mother in today’s world.
